Intel Gets Into Smartphones Competition

Give one more room for Intel ! The company will get into the market for Mobile Internet Devices in a move that will place it up against smartphones and mobile operating systems makers. Intel is developing a Linux software called Moblin 2 as the OS of its new product and it is also promising a new class of mobile Internet devices. Intel has to do anything to compete against MID category giants like Iphone, Palm and the Google phone. Let’s see what Intel is capable of, we’ll keep you updated. [ITexaminer]

Intel iPhone?

Intel has recently showcased some interesting devices at IDF Fall 07. Most people will call this the Intel Phone, or the Intel iPhone. The handset will be powered by Intel’s Moorestown platform (a 45nm processor) and offers integrated graphics, video, and memory controllers, all packed into a single efficient chip.
